— Critical information infrastructure (CII), which includes nuclear power plants, electrical grids, banking systems, and telecommunications networks, is the foundation of national security and economic stability.
— A data leak has revealed details about India’s flagship nuclear project, the Kudankulam Nuclear Power Plant (KKNP), located in Tamil Nadu’s Tirunelveli District. Earlier in 2019, the Kudankulam Nuclear Power Plant (KKNPP) cyber incident and the identification of 2025 malware on an employee’s internet-connected system demonstrated that even institutions with air-gapped Operational Technology (OT) networks are vulnerable to sophisticated cyber assaults. These instances show the increasing threat presented by Advanced Persistent Threats (APTs) to vital infrastructure.

What are the measures to strengthen cyber resilience?
— Adopt a zero-trust security architecture. Instead of depending simply on network isolation, verify each user, device, and application on a continuous basis.

— Implementing strong network segmentation, one-way data transfer techniques whenever possible, and rigorous access controls between administrative and operational systems.
— AI-enabled Security Operations Centres (SOCs), continuous monitoring, endpoint detection and response (EDR), and threat intelligence are all being implemented to detect APTs early on.
— Improving collaboration between CERT-In, the National Critical Information Infrastructure Protection Centre (NCIIPC), NPCIL, and other sectoral authorities for incident response and information exchange.
— Regular cyber security training, phishing simulations, and background checks for workers and contractors.

— The Kudankulam cyber incidents show that cyber security is no longer only an IT issue, but rather a critical national security priority. As India’s critical infrastructure becomes more digital, resilience must shift from reliance on air-gapped networks to a complete approach that includes modern technology, competent individuals, institutional coordination, and continual risk assessment to combat new APTs.

— The Indian Space Research Organisation (ISRO) has traditionally led India’s space effort, with the private sector mostly supplying components.
— The successful launch of Vikram-1, India’s first commercially developed orbital launch vehicle by Skyroot Aerospace, signifies a significant move toward a public-private partnership model, indicating the maturing of India’s commercial space economy.
Body:
You may incorporate some of the following points in your answer:
Significance of the Vikram-1 mission
— Vikram-1 is the first privately manufactured Indian rocket to successfully launch satellites into Low Earth Orbit (LEO). It makes India the third country, after the United States and China, to show private orbital launch capabilities.

— It highlights the success of the 2020 space sector reforms, which allowed private engagement. It also enhances the implementation of the Indian Space Policy 2023, which calls for ISRO, IN-SPACe, and NSIL to work together to promote commercial operations.
— It would strengthen India’s commercial launch ecosystem by offering domestic and foreign customers another launch option for small satellites. It would also allow for increased launch frequency, decreasing reliance on ISRO’s constrained launch schedule.
— LEO has become the favoured orbit for communication, Earth observation, and remote sensing satellites due to its lower latency. Vikram-1 improves India’s ability to compete in the rapidly increasing LEO market, where early launch capability provides strategic and financial benefits.
— It shows off indigenous skills in launch vehicle design, propulsion, guidance, and lightweight materials. It also promotes startup-led innovation, private investment, and technological growth in India’s space ecosystem.
— During an emergency, a strong private launch ecosystem gives the ability to quickly launch or replace satellites for communication, navigation, and intelligence demands. It would help to reduce strategic reliance on a single launch provider while increasing national resilience.

— The Vikram-1 mission represents more than just a successful rocket launch; it marks the beginning of India’s private space age.
— It supports India’s aspiration to become a significant player in the global space economy by validating policy reforms, boosting commercial launch capability, and stimulating innovation, as well as complementing ISRO’s scientific and strategic missions.
